Overview of the Driving License in Poland

Driving licenses in Poland are provided by regional Voivodeship (province) offices (Wydział Komunikacji) and are governed by the regulations set forth by the European Union. Poland has a system that categorizes licenses based upon the type of lorry a person is enabled to operate. The main categories are as follows:

CategoryDescriptionMinimum Age
AMotorbikes24 (or 20 with 2 years of A2)
BAutomobiles (as much as 3.5 tons)18
CTrucks (over 3.5 lots)21
DBuses24
BEAutomobiles with trailers18
C1Light trucks (as much as 7.5 heaps)18
D1Light buses (up to 16 guests)21

Application Process for a Driving License

The application procedure for acquiring a driving license in Poland includes numerous essential actions. Below is a detailed breakdown:

Step 1: Enroll in Driving School

Before making an application for a driving license, striving motorists should complete a course at a licensed driving school. This consists of both theoretical and practical lessons.

Action 2: Pass the Theoretical Exam

As soon as the training is total, prospects need to pass a theoretical examination that evaluates their knowledge of traffic rules and policies.

Action 3: Practical Driving Test

After successfully passing the theoretical test, prospects can set up a practical driving test. This is administered by regional authorities, and candidates should demonstrate their driving abilities in various traffic circumstances.

Step 4: Gather Required Documentation

Upon passing both tests, the following documents should be prepared for submission:

DocumentDescription
Finished applicationReadily available from the regional Voivodeship workplace
Identity documentPassport or nationwide ID card
Medical certificateProving that the candidate is fit to drive
PictureRecent passport-sized image
Driving school conclusion certificateProof of completing the driving course

Step 5: Submit Application

The completed application and required files ought to be submitted to the regional Voivodeship office. An application fee will likewise need to be paid at this time.

Step 6: Await Delivery of the Driving License

Fees Associated with Driving License Application

The expenses associated with acquiring a driving license in Poland can differ based upon the category of the license and other aspects. Below is a breakdown of potential costs:

Type of FeeApproximate Cost (PLN)
Driving School Course1500 - 3000
Theoretical Exam Fee30 - 50
Practical Exam Fee140 - 200
Application Processing Fee50 - 100
Issuance of Driving License30 - 60

Special Cases: Foreigners Residing in Poland

Foreigners who hold a valid driving license from their home country can drive in Poland for as much as 6 months. After this period, they might need to convert their foreign license to a Polish one. The process involves sending comparable documents as Polish citizens, and not all licenses are convertible. It is suggested to consult the local authorities about the particular requirements for transforming a foreign license.
